We are currently recruiting for an experienced Maintenance Engineer to join a successful Food Manufacturing business based in Newtown, Powys. This is an excellent opportunity to join a fast‑paced manufacturing environment, supporting the maintenance, repair, and continuous improvement of site machinery and equipment.

The successful candidate will play a key role in ensuring production reliability by carrying out preventative maintenance, diagnosing faults, and implementing effective solutions across mechanical and electrical systems.

Responsibilities of the Maintenance Engineer:

  • Maintaining and repairing a wide range of mechanical and electrical equipment
  • Carrying out planned preventative maintenance to minimise downtime
  • Diagnosing faults and completing effective repairs
  • Supporting installation, improvement, and development projects
  • Ensuring all work is completed in line with health, safety, and food industry standards
  • Working collaboratively with production and engineering teams to improve site performance

The Candidate:

  • Relevant engineering qualification or equivalent practical experience
  • Strong mechanical and electrical fault‑finding skills
  • Experience within food manufacturing, FMCG, or a similar production environment would be advantageous
  • Excellent problem‑solving and analytical abilities
  • A proactive approach with a strong focus on safety and continuous improvement
  • Good communication skills and attention to detail
